Riccardo Calafiori joined Arsenal from Bologna last summer and has had an injury-troubled first season at the Emirates.

The left-footed defender has picked up multiple knee injuries and calf problems and the last time he played in the Premier League was in March.

The Italian could now find his future at Arsenal uncertain and AC Milan are interested in bringing him back to Italy.

MilanLive have reported that Calafiori has been on the Rossoneri’s radar for a while and they believe his current situation at the Emirates can prompt Milan to move for him.

The outlet states that Arsenal will consider his summer sale and would want a fee of at least €35m to sell him.

The Gunners are keeping a close eye on Milan’s Malick Thiaw and a swap plus cash deal involving the German defender could be one way for Sergio Conceicao’s side to land Calafiori.

The Diavolo want to form an Italian core in the summer and the versatile defender would be a part of that revolution in the squad.

However, the report feels quite presumptuous. It is typical for the Italian press to link ex-Serie A players with a move back to Italy in the hope that a transfer ends up happening.
